> I have only just discovered the joys of using the copy and paste function of
> the source clipboard... I can do this from the individual's screen
> but cannot seem to do the same from the names index (where it would be much
> quicker to zip down the list of names). Is it possible or am I wasting my
> time trying.
You can use the Source Clipboard while in the Name List - just click on
the Sources tab first. You need to have the field you want to apply the
source to highlighted first.
If you have yet to enter the data to which you want to apply the Source
Clipboard to, use the Edit or Events tab to do that, then apply the
Source Clipboard while still in an appropriate field.
I'm a quick typist, so I like the keyboard shortcuts that Legacy
provides, and these work in areas like this where the icons don't appear...
To open the Source Clipboard, press <Alt><1>
To apply the Source Clipboard to:
the current field, press <Alt><2>
all non-blank fields press <Alt><3>
the Unspecified area, press <Alt><4>
You can find these and all the other keyboard shortcuts in the Help file
under Keyboard, Shortcuts. Don't try to learn them all at once, pick
out something you think you'll use and get used to that before picking
up a new one.
